    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ters Unveils New Brand Positioning Aimed at Volunteer Recruitment

    October 2, 2018No Comments

    logo_yavapaibigbrothersbigsisters20181001Prescott AZ (October 2, 2018) –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ters, along with more than 270 Big Brothers Big Sisters affiliates across the country, unveiled a new, modern look and brand repositioning Monday, Oct. 1, with a goal of recruiting more diverse volunteers.

    “The need in Prescott for young people to have a role model is more urgent than ever,” said Juliana Goswick, President/CEO of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ters. “To attract more volunteers of all generations, we needed a modernization of our brand to make an impact in the community and meet the need of the essential work of matching youth with mentors.”

    20181002_videofaceMonths of research, including focus groups with potential Bigs, as well as current Bigs, Littles, donors, staff, and leadership showed that the brand was not effectively connecting with younger, prospective mentors or conveying the urgent mission of Big Brothers Big Sisters. The organization is intentionally pivoting from messages of the importance of mentoring, to messages of the urgent need for the adults in the community to step up to defend the potential of every child. The mission will remain the same, as will the core model of building bridges in communities by connecting one adult with one child and supporting that match at every stage, but the organization will focus on a child’s potential, and our role as adults in helping children achieve their best possible futures.

    “In our community, we know that youth are facing numerous challenges. Our organization’s new brand is designed to help us ensure we can serve more children in Prescott by recruiting more volunteers,” said Goswick.

    The brand repositioning and new look are just the beginning. In the coming year, Yavapai Big Brothers Big Sisters will transition to a new, modern, nationwide technology system, participate in new training, and use the new positioning to refocus efforts on recruiting local volunteers.

    The Story of the New Logo

    • The lines in the mark make a little “b,” and the green lines connect to create something bigger, a capital “B.”
    • It is a powerful symbol of the real-life match that creates a whole greater than the sum of its parts, and the ongoing, powerful relationships between Big Brothers Big Sisters affiliates, parents/guardians, the Bigs, and the Littles.
    • The electric green color signals change, and the color tested well among key demographics.
    • The organization has always heard from our local Bigs that they learn and grow as much from the Littles as the Littles do from them. That’s why the representation of the little “b” in the mark is so important.
